That’s an extremely hard question to answer. It is quite competitive around me which is just a little south of your location. Many seem willing to bid up lower producing ground just to say I farm X acres, which is absolutely fine. I’m not willing to take that kind of risk. To be a younger guy who wants to farm you need a land base to come from somewhere. The few young farmers that are around here mostly came into it by the untimely death of their dad’s. Very sad way to get started but that seems to be one of the only ways anymore.
